Answer : 3. "South and South Eastern Region"
Explanation :

1. Maximum production of maize is in the southern and south-eastern parts of Rajasthan. These areas have high temperatures and rainfall, which is favourable for maize cultivation.

2. Highest producing districts of maize in Rajasthan which include Bhilwara, Chittorgarh, Udaipur, Banswara, and Dungarpur.

Answer : 1. "Veer Durgadas Rathore"
Explanation :

1. Durgadas Rathore helped in installing Ajit Singh of Marwar on the throne. Ajit Singh was the son of Maharaja Jaswant Singh. After the death of Jaswant Singh, Aurangzeb did not accept his son Ajit Singh as the ruler of Marwar. He placed his puppet ruler Kirti Singh in control of Marwar.

  2. Veer Durgadas Rathore is called the savior of Marwar, Anabindiya pearl of Marwar, UNICEF of Rathores.

  3. Veer Durgadas Rathore was born on 13 August 1638 in Salwa village of Marwar princely state. Durgadas Rathore's father's name was Askaran who used to be the minister of Maharaja Jaswant Singh in Jodhpur court.

Answer : 3. "Agriculture"
Explanation :

Walara agriculture is a type of shifting agriculture, in which land is used for a few years and later abandoned due to lack of fertility and diseases in the soil. This agriculture is done by primitive tribes.

2. Banswara, Udaipur and Dungarpur districts of Rajasthan are inhabited by primitive tribes. Walara agriculture is practiced in these districts.
